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bear-cat | Bristlecone Fir |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(동물) | Plantae (식물) |
| Phylum | Chordata (척삭동물) | Coniferophyta (Conifers) |
| Class | Mammalia (포유류) | Pinopsida (Conifers) |
| Order | Carnivora (식육목) | Pinales (구과목) |
| Family | Viverridae | Pinaceae (Pine Family) |
| Genus | Arctictis | Abies |
| Species | Arctictis binturong | Abies bracteata |
